Jobs

Call us! +1 347 448 5857 +44 (0) 20 7451 0943 +41 (0)21 962 88 80

We are currently looking for people who wish to join our team! If you are interested in any of the positions advertised below, please send us your CV and cover letter to:

Barcelona

Community Manager
About you
You have a strong track-record of managing communities online, you know what people enjoy sharing on the Web and you love stimulating people’s enthusiasm for a brand. You also enjoy traveling or come from an international background, and working with various languages is an exciting opportunity to you, although you do not need to speak all of them.
In an ideal world, you also have some experience in coordinating people from various backgrounds and have a fairly good grasp of project management; you are dynamic, confident, flexible and reliable.

About the role
We have an opportunity for someone who can relate to our brand and promote it through online social channels.
The right candidate will report to the Online Marketing Manager, and will demonstrate a very creative, flexible and proactive approach to his/her work. He/she will be fluent in English and French or Spanish, with a genuine taste for building communities online. She/he will provide best practice, work procedures and inspiration to colleagues from Online Marketing.
The role is based in our Barcelona office as part of a team of Internet Marketers from various backgrounds, in liaison with our Montreux Headquarters.
Occasional trips to the Head Office in Montreux are likely.

Main tasks
  • Develop and carry out the Social Media strategy for ESL across all markets (Europe & South America)
  • Coordinate content publication across all profiles with the help of the Outreach team
  • Share best practice between all stakeholders
  • Work with the Online Marketing Team to identify opportunities to connect with ESL’s audience online
  • Develop and support the content strategy with the help of the Outreach team
  • Run communication campaigns across all social channels online and build ESL’s community around the industry’s core topics
  • Manage the international profiles (in English)
  • Share ESL’s content online and create a community around key topics whilst building strong relationships with the industry’s influencers
  • Track, monitor and report on all Social Media campaigns
  • Manage a budget for paid advertisement on the social networks

Required skills
  • Strong experience in a similar role, either in-house or in agency
  • Excellent written & verbal communication skills
  • Keen interest in the latest Internet trends & technologies
  • Proven experience in using industry (social media management / monitoring) tools
  • Outstanding organisation skills
  • Reliable, detail- and result-oriented personality
  • Enthusiastic and creative thinking
  • Great flexibility – must be willing to travel to ESL’s HQ occasionally
  • Ability to work independently and in a team
  • Fluency in English + Spanish or French a must
  • Good knowledge of German or any other European language a considerable asset

Place of work: Barcelona (Spain)
Start date: ASAP

We are passionate about language travel and online marketing. If you think the job is for you and if you share these passions with us, please get in touch by sending your application in English (CV) accompanied by a cover letter and a photo to the e-mail address:
PLEASE NOTE: Only applications that fulfil all criteria below will be considered:

  • Application in English
  • CV in PDF or MS Word format + Photo
  • Cover letter

We plan on running preliminary Skype/phone interviews – and if successful, in-person interviews in Switzerland or Spain, depending on both parties’ availabilities.

Only applications accepted for an interview will receive a reply. 
Administrative Officer
About the position
The main tasks include the organization for clients residing in Spain of their chosen language studies abroad program and providing personalized advice by telephone and email to these clients.

Main tasks
  • Processing enrolments / reservations for Spanish speaking clients
  • Planning and organising language study trips abroad
  • Advising clients over the phone and via e-mail
  • Managing client files
  • Managing customer service issues

About you

Professional skills
  • You have at least 2 years’ professional experience in an administrative position, experience of language studies abroad is an asset
  • You possess a Degree in tourism or equivalent qualification
  • You are able to work in an autonomous and organised manner, with a high sense of responsibility
  • Your mother tongue is Spanish and you have a very good command of English (minimum level required: B2)
  • You possess a good knowledge of geography

Personal skills
  • You are a cheerful and friendly person
  • As a committed team player, you are flexible and have great listening abilities
  • You have experience and a taste for travelling

What we offer you
  • The opportunity to develop your skills in an international environment
  • A first or a new experience in the exciting field of language travel
  • A young and dynamic work atmosphere
  • Corporate ethics oriented sustainable development

Place of work: Barcelona

Start date: October 2014

Activity rate: full time

If you fit the profile and are tempted by the experience, please send us your application file in Spanish or English (résumé) along with a cover letter to the following e-mail address:
Only applications accepted for an interview will receive a reply.

Summer Camps

Teachers/Activity leaders
ESL – Language Schools that organises language courses in Switzerland, France and Germany. ESL proposes to its students 4 French schools and German schools for adults and 10 course centres for children and teenagers, where we offer French, German, Italian and English courses.

For our course centres, ESL is currently looking for several english teachers/activity leaders.

Main tasks :
- Teaching English as a foreign language to young students from other countries
- Supervising the activities and excursions organised by ESL
- Supervising various theme evenings

Required skills :
- Experience in holiday camps or in similar structures
- Experience or training in teaching English as a foreign language desired
- Keen interest in sport
- First-aid certificate, qualification in child supervision, swimming certificate, etc. are a plus

Location of our course centres :
Switzerland: Leysin, Zug and Ascona
France: Paris-Igny

Start dates :
From 30st June to 17th August 2013

Minimal duration: 1 week

Miscelleneous:
- Accommodation on-site is compulsory and organised by ESL
- If you are invited to an interview, please send us a copy of your 2013 criminal record beforehand.
- Reference to be mentioned in your application (title of the email): SUMMER_MO

Contact
Find out more : www.esl-schools.org
Email :
Telephone : +41 21 621 88 80


Applications must be sent exclusively by email. Only applications accepted for an interview will receive a reply.  
1

Select your preferences

2

Refine your criteria

Page copy protected against web site content infringement by Copyscape